La Salle man dies in Interstate 80 crash between Seneca, Morris

Coroner: Man was traveling east and collided with semitrailer

A sign for the eastbound direction of Interstate 80 seen on Aug. 15, 2024, in Joliet.

A La Salle man died Tuesday after a crash on Interstate 80 between Seneca and Morris.

A preliminary investigation indicated that David A. Biggane, 47, was traveling eastb when he collided with the rear end of a semitrailer, Grundy County Coroner John W. Callahan’s Office said in a Wednesday news release. The crash occurred about 11:50 a.m. Tuesday on eastbound Interstate 80 near mile marker 109.

Biggane died at the scene, the coroner’s office said.

Biggane was traveling in a Dodge Grand Caravan, according to a statement from Illinois State Police Trooper Genelle Jones. Traffic in the eastbound lanes of I-80 were closed from about noon to 4:50 p.m., Jones said. Westbound traffic on the interstate was diverted off Seneca Road, which is east of the crash scene, and reopened about 1 p.m.

The Illinois State Police Traffic Crash Reconstruction Unit and the coroner’s office are investigating the crash. An autopsy was scheduled for Wednesday morning.
